Ingredients
Main ingredients
- 1 pound ground beef Can substitute with turkey or chicken.
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 1 can cream of mushroom soup
- 1 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ice) Use different types like pepper jack or mozzarella for variety.
- 1 bag frozen tater tots Can be replaced with thinly sliced or parboiled potatoes.
- to taste Salt and pepper
- Optional: vegetables like corn or green beans Add for extra nutrition and color.
Method
Preparation
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a skillet, cook the ground beef and onion over medium heat until the beef is browned and the onion is translucent. Drain excess fat.
- Stir in the cream of mushroom soup and season with salt and pepper.
- In a baking dish, spread the beef mixture evenly.
- Top with a layer of tater tots.
- Sprinkle shredded cheese on top of the tater tots.
Baking
- Bake in the preheated oven for about 30 minutes, or until the tater tots are golden brown and crispy.
- Serve hot and enjoy your comfort food!

Notes
For extra flavor, add garlic powder or herbs like thyme and oregano to the beef mixture. Store leftovers in an airtight container for 3-4 days. Reheat in the oven or microwave.
